About The Role
As a Security Response Engineer, you'll lead our detection engineering efforts and the infrastructure that powers it, while contributing to Threat Management's shared operational duties (preventing, detecting, and mitigating security incidents; building and triaging detections). You should have familiarity with a variety of detection engineering related projects. You would be working on designing logging and alerting pipelines to collect/filter/enrich logs in a scalable manner, building and deploying security-related tooling to gather new types of telemetry, setting standards for infrastructure use across the team, and collaborating with Eng/Infra teams to improve visibility and achieve shared security-related goals.
Your Impact
Own detection engineering as a product: set the roadmap and drive measurable outcomes
Build and run telemetry pipelines
Establish team-wide standards: lead the standardization of internal security tooling, infrastructure deployment strategy, and access methods
Proactively identify and implement areas of improvement and modernization
Shape our EDR/SIEM strategy: act as a key stakeholder in evaluations, migrations, and architecture decisions
Join the team's on-call rotation to assist in writing, tuning, and triaging detections, as well as coordinating the response to security incidents
Requirements
Experience leading detection engineering efforts (logging pipelines, enrichment/automation, quality monitoring): owned the roadmap and delivered measurable outcomes.
Hands‑on experience managing and deploying security infrastructure and tooling (IaC, containerization, remote access).
Track record of authoring and tuning detections across endpoint, cloud, identity, and/or network telemetry.
Operational rigor: served in a security on‑call rotation and acted as incident coordinator for high‑severity events with multiple external stakeholders
Led a cross-functional initiative to ship a security-related capability.
Previous coding experience (Python, Go, Rust, or similar).
